95. Twitter
140 character tweets
Like text broadcast to the world
Include references to other users (@conversations)
Can do private messages (D philoakley)
Hash tags can be used to group conversations

107. Do's
- Take regular and consistent photo's
- Use Hashtags
- Follow people
- Engage/comment on other photos/reply to yours
- Like other peoples photos
- Tag people in shots
- Take the best (most interesting picture you can)
- Look at other camera Apps to take photos
- Share to other social networks to get more follows
108. Don't
- Over post (one a day is fine)
- Underpost
- Not engage
- Like every photo
- Only share to other networks where appropriate
111. Do's
- Create Multiple Boards
- Use interesting Board names and good covers
- Post interesting and relevant images/links
- Add Pinterest buttons to you website
- Always link your pins to original source
- Comment on other peoples pins
- Use questions on comments to increase engagement
112.
113. Don't
- Don't Post lots at once spread out
- Don't post randon things
- Don't pin just your own stuff
- Don't stop pinning
- Don't post to links that will not last a while

118. Legal Issues (Disclaimer*)
- All businesses should have a social media policy
- Staff Behaviour and Guidelines
- Consider Professional bodies and sector legal issues
- All normal laws apply e.g. data protection
- Policys should empower as well as restrict
- Consider the cost of not doing as well as doing?
- Consider all social media as Public Domain.
- Professional/Private is blurred.
- Read T&C's especially when they change
